There's something about the hypnotic whirring of miniature engines that seizes your attention. Maybe it's the velocity with which these tiny cars tear across the track. Or perhaps it's the skill required to navigate them at such high speeds. Whatever the reason, slot autos have a unique fascination that has an undeniable hold. It's more than just